“President Chen’s plan?”

Wu Yu felt more confused the more he listened. What exactly was President Chen planning?

“That’s right. All of this is part of President Chen’s plan.”

Li Shen nodded firmly, his gaze falling on Wu Yu.

“Think about it. What would happen if Boring Short Video became as popular as other short video platforms?”

As popular as the others?

Wu Yu gave it some serious thought and immediately recalled the scenario he had imagined before.

That would be a situation where the majority of students nationwide were on the Boring Short Video platform, watching academic live streams. Once it exploded in popularity, the audience base would be massive.

Right now, with just over 80,000 viewers, the platform already brings in 500,000 yuan in monthly profit.

That would mean 5 million, even 50 million in profit!

And considering the size of the domestic population, if Boring Short Video really took off, it would definitely attract far more than 8 million users.

Not to mention, aside from academic live streams, there were other categories too.

Take agriculture, for example.

If streamers could help farmers solve crop disease problems, they would naturally earn the farmers’ trust. At that point, selling products during live streams would be no problem at all.

Then,

As long as they maintained strict quality control and ensured that the products sold to farmers were practical and effective,

Over time, those farmers would become loyal, repeat customers.

The profit potential from that alone was obvious—enormous.

And that was just one of many possible live streaming sectors.

If Boring Short Video really did explode in popularity, its revenue would reach astronomical levels.

If it truly evolved to that point, Boring Short Video would undoubtedly become the number one short video platform in the country.

As Wu Yu thought about it, he couldn’t help but feel a growing sense of anticipation.

“Judging by your expression, you’ve already imagined the final outcome, haven’t you?”

Li Shen smiled slightly.

Wu Yu snapped out of his thoughts and looked up at Li Shen.

“If that’s the case, then isn’t it a good thing?”

If things continued to develop this way, with Boring Short Video likely to become the top short video platform, why not promote it and speed up the process?

“That brings us back to what I said earlier: ‘The tallest tree in the forest is the first to be blown down by the wind.’”

Li Shen let out a long sigh.

“Tell me, if Boring Short Video started heavily promoting itself, wouldn’t it attract attention from its competitors? If those competitors saw the platform’s potential, what do you think they’d do?”

“There are really only two options.”

“One, use every trick in the book to suppress Boring Short Video.”

“Two, copy it. Spend more money, follow your path, and get ahead of you.”

“Either approach is something Boring Short Video can’t afford right now.”

This…

Wu Yu was stunned by Li Shen’s explanation.

He had never considered this angle before.

But in business, just like on the battlefield, these things were not only possible—they were likely.

“So that’s why President Chen forbade any large-scale promotion of Boring Short Video.”

Wu Yu was starting to understand.

“Exactly. President Chen’s decision to keep Boring Short Video under the radar is a form of self-preservation. Neither Boring Short Video nor Mingri Group has been around for long. They don’t have a solid foundation yet. If the wrong people take notice, they could face serious challenges.”

“That’s why President Chen chose to keep things quiet and let Boring Short Video grow slowly, steadily building its strength. Once it’s developed enough behind the scenes, then it can make a full-scale breakout.”

“This kind of development model isn’t unique to Boring Short Video. Mingri Group has applied it to other ventures too.”

“For example: Nanhe Coffee.”

“Nanhe Coffee has been open for quite a while now. It’s even expanded to Beijing. With such a big footprint, they’re clearly not in it to lose money.”

“But even now, Nanhe Coffee hasn’t turned a profit. Is it because it can’t? Absolutely not. It’s because President Chen wants to keep a low profile. Just like with Boring Short Video—if it had been profitable from the start and grown rapidly, it would’ve drawn attention from competitors.”

“But now, with Nanhe Coffee still operating at a loss, those competitors won’t think much of it. They’ll just let it be.”

“And that’s exactly the opportunity Nanhe Coffee needs—the chance to expand quickly.”

“Once Nanhe Coffee reaches a certain scale and flips into profitability, by then, even if competitors want to do something, it’ll be too late. Nanhe will already have laid a solid foundation.”

“Some other industries follow a similar approach. For example, the newly established law firm by Lawyer Tang operates under the same principle. Training fifty interns at once is all about making a stunning debut after lying low.”

Li Shen spoke with admiration.

When he and his mentor, Wei Yan, came to this conclusion, both of them were deeply shocked.

They couldn’t help but sigh inwardly.

President Chen’s vision and strategic thinking were far beyond anything they could have imagined.

As Wu Yu listened to Li Shen’s explanation, it felt as if his mind had exploded. Everything he hadn’t been able to understand before suddenly became crystal clear.

He couldn’t help but feel ashamed for ever doubting President Chen’s ideas.

Who was President Chen? He had founded the Mingri Group in just one year. How could someone like that possibly waste time on anything meaningless?

“I understand now, Brother Shen. So our development strategy for Boring Short Video is to avoid publicity and grow quietly.”

Now that Wu Yu had figured it out, he looked at Li Shen and spoke slowly.

“That’s right. But we can’t completely avoid publicity. We need to promote selectively, just like we did with the Academic Subject Live Stream. We’ll promote one live streaming segment at a time. That way, it won’t be too obvious and won’t attract too much attention.”

“Next, the live streaming segment we’ll promote is the Agricultural Sector. In a few days, we’ll need to meet with Professor Yuan again to discuss the details.”

Li Shen spoke slowly, laying out the development path for Boring Short Video.

……………

The next day,

CEO’s Office.

Chen Mo had just received word that the first group of impoverished elderly had arrived in Jiang City. For now, they were staying in a hotel in the city.

Since the Pet Park had yet to open and the apartment renovations were still underway, the temporary plan was to house the elderly at the Changfeng Garment Factory.

Fortunately, there were still some vacant dormitories there that could accommodate them.

By the time the next few groups of elderly arrived, the apartment renovations would be nearly complete. At that point, they could be relocated to the apartments.

Also, by then, the Elderly Song and Dance Troupe initiative would be ready to launch.

That task could be handed over to Luo Xiao. After all, the troupe had already been placed under the Blue Film Studio division, so it made sense for him to take charge of forming it.

As for the members of the troupe, they could be selected from among the elderly who had just arrived.

After mentally confirming the arrangements for the elderly, Chen Mo picked up the phone and called Jiang Cheng, instructing him to transfer the seniors from the hotel to the clothing factory.

After hanging up,

He casually picked up the freshly brewed coffee beside him and took a sip, a relaxed expression spreading across his face.

This month’s spending plan had more or less been finalized. Everything was proceeding smoothly, with no unexpected issues. As long as things stayed on track, this quarter’s financial settlement should go off without a hitch.

“President Chen, this is the report submitted by Boring Short Video. Please take a look.”

Shen Rou walked over suddenly and handed him the report in her hands.
